Output 61bd6c8daedf20b84189d83862f5cd140b7c826cbad24a55e065ffd409304eba:0

value
513059
script pubkey
OP_HASH160 OP_PUSHBYTES_20 19518a40f5594ce12331f6efaf66cf29d671c704 OP_EQUAL
address
MAD2ojBvXAxJFAkvecXjGy4jpiyTZhdZG8
transaction
61bd6c8daedf20b84189d83862f5cd140b7c826cbad24a55e065ffd409304eba
spent
true